The Austrian based company Noctua has become very popular for their practically silent fan designs. What most didn’t know is that Noctua has job specific designs. They have the P12 series for CPU coolers and the S12 series for case fans. Succeeding the vastly successful NF-S12, the NF-S12B is a next generation quiet fan featuring Noctua's advanced SCD2 technology as well as a new blade geometry with Bevelled Blade Tips that improves its predecessor's airflow efficiency...
